1 My litle children, these things write I vnto you, that ye sinne not: and if any man sinne, wee haue an Aduocate with the Father, Iesus Christ, the Iust. 2 And he is the reconciliation for our sinnes: and not for ours onely, but also for the sinnes of the whole world. 3 And hereby we are sure that we knowe him, if we keepe his commandements. 4 Hee that saith, I knowe him, and keepeth not his commaundements, is a liar, and the trueth is not in him. 5 But hee that keepeth his worde, in him is the loue of God perfect in deede: hereby wee knowe that ye are in him. 6 He that saith he remaineth in him, ought euen so to walke, as he hath walked. 7 Brethren, I write no newe commaundement vnto you: but an olde commaundement, which ye haue had from the beginning: this olde commaundement is that worde, which yee haue heard from the beginning. 8 Againe, a new comandement I write vnto you, that which is true in him, and also in you: for the darkenes is past, & that true light now shineth. 1 John 2:1-8, Geneva Bible of 1587.
